Chapter 210: The Sound of Reconnection (Part 3)

“I miss you too,” I replied, wiping a tear from my cheek.

I couldn’t hold it back any longer. The sadness and misery and that feeling of loss and regret and emptiness that had been building up inside me finally broke free. “I miss what we had. I miss us,” I confessed, wiping away the stream of tears that had begun to spill from my eyes.

Ryder quickly set his guitar aside, coming over to the sofa I was sitting on. He rested a hand on my shoulder, rubbing it reassuringly as he said, "Don't cry."

"I can't help it!" I replied, the tears relentless.

"God, you're gonna make me cry," he murmured, sounding mildly embarrassed.

I wiped my eyes and looked up at him and saw it was true. His eyes were red and I could see he was doing his best to fight them back.

He took a deep breath, trying to compose himself before taking a seat on the sofa beside me.

Neither of us sat comfortably. We were both perched on the edge, as if waiting for the room around us to start collapsing at any moment.
